On February 28, 2001, Northwest residents received a dramatic reminder that we live in earthquake country. The Nisqually earthquake cracked buildings, crushed cars, and closed SeaTac airport. Seattle, WA 2001. Image courtesy of the Burke Museum
Former Governor Gary Locke examines a large fracture formed in the street surface after the Nisqually earthquake. Olympia, WA, 2001. Image courtesy of the Burke Museum |
